Duties Greet patients warmly upon arrival, verify insurance information, and assist with patient intake processes. Schedule appointments efficiently using dental practice management software such as Eaglesoft or Dentrix. Manage multi-line phone systems with professional phone etiquette, addressing patient inquiries and appointment requests promptly. Verify insurance coverage, perform insurance eligibility checks, and handle medical billing and collections using systems like Epic, Meditech, Athenahealth, or eClinicalWorks. Prepare and review medical records, documentation, and treatment plans to ensure accuracy and compliance with HIPAA regulations. Assist dental clinicians during procedures by preparing instruments and maintaining a sterile environment. Maintain organized dental records, update patient files in electronic health record (EHR) systems, and ensure proper filing of paper documents. Support medical administrative tasks such as data entry, typing reports, filing documents, and managing office supplies to keep the clinic operationally efficient.
